What is Competitor Analysis?

Competitor analysis is a process that involves analyzing the strengths and weaknesses of your competitors. It helps you understand what they are doing right, where they are falling short, and how you can use this information to improve your own business.
It’s important to note that competitor analysis isn’t just about looking at what other businesses are doing; it also involves assessing the market environment in which they operate. For example, if there’s an upcoming change in legislation that could affect how people buy products or services like yours then it would be wise for you to take this into account when conducting your own analysis.

Types of Competitor Analysis Tools

The first step in competitor analysis is to identify your competitors. There are many ways you can do this, including primary research and secondary research.

Primary Research:

This involves conducting interviews with customers, employees, or other stakeholders of your business. It’s a great way to get an insider’s perspective on what makes your competitors successful or unsuccessful.

Secondary Research:

This involves researching publicly available information about your competitors’ businesses (like their websites). You may also want to look into industry trade magazines and journals for more insights into how different companies are performing within their respective industries as well as what trends are emerging across industries at large.
